Museum · Cascais

Casa de las Historias Paula Rego

Immerse yourself in the vivid world of Paula Rego at Casa de las Historias in Cascais. This intimate art gallery showcases a stunning collection of her bold, emotionally charged paintings, each telling captivating stories through powerful imagery and color. Roaming the quiet, minimalist white walls with polished concrete floors evokes a sense of reverence and reflection—the perfect retreat for art lovers and curious travelers longing to connect deeply with contemporary Portuguese culture.
